对于希望开始学习SQL的初学者来说,选择合适的学习资源至关重要。以下是一些推荐的起始学习资源,包括在线课程、书籍、以及实践平台,帮助你从零开始掌握SQL。
在线课程
- SQLBolt:https://sqlbolt.com/ - SQLBolt是一个免费的在线SQL课程,它通过互动练习帮助用户学习SQL基础,适合初学者。
- 新传工具:https://www.xinchuan.com/ - 提供30节课的SQL从入门到精通课程,适合想要系统学习SQL的用户。
- CSDN程序员研修院:https://www.csdn.net/ - 提供SQL入门教程,包含56节课,全面讲解六种主流数据库的SQL语句实现与差异。
书籍推荐
- 《SQL从入门到精通》:这本书适合初学者,内容涵盖数据库基础、表管理、数据增删改查等,通过实际案例帮助读者掌握SQL查询技能。
- 《SQL必知必会(第5版)》:这本书以其简洁明快的风格和实用的内容,成为许多初学者的首选。
- 《SQL学习指南(第2版 修订版)》:专注于SQL的学习,适合那些只想学习如何编写SQL的用户。
实践平台
- LeetCode:https://leetcode.com/ - 提供大量的SQL练习题,适合想要通过实践来提高SQL技能的用户。
- 牛客网:https://www.nowcoder.com/ - 提供丰富的SQL面试真题和练习题,帮助用户准备SQL相关的面试。
- SQLZoo:https://sqlzoo.net/ - 提供交互式的SQL学习环境,适合通过实践学习SQL的用户。
综合资源
- Mode SQL:https://mode.com/sql-tutorial - 提供从基础到高级的SQL课程,包括数据整理、优化查询等高级概念,同时提供实践环境。
- 斯坦福大学的“数据库:关系数据库和SQL课程”:https://online.stanford.edu/courses/soe-ydatabases0005-databases-relational-databases-and-sql - 这个课程详细介绍了关系数据库和SQL,适合想要深入了解数据库和SQL的用户。
选择适合自己的学习资源,结合在线课程、书籍阅读和实践操作,将有助于你更有效地掌握SQL技能。记住,学习是一个持续的过程,不断地练习和应用你所学的知识是提高的关键。